F4V at a glance

F4V

F4V emerged as Adobe's more modern MP4-based answer within the Flash video ecosystem after older FLV workflows.

GeoJSON at a glance

GeoJSON

RFC 7946 standardized GeoJSON as a JSON-based geospatial data interchange format with specific interoperability guidance.

Why convert F4V to GeoJSON?

Convert to GeoJSON when the output needs to feed browser maps, lightweight GIS services, geospatial APIs, or data pipelines where human-readable JSON is an advantage.

It is a strong target for feature exchange, boundary overlays, route visualization, and developer-friendly map integrations.
